TlCrTe2 is an intermetallic compound combining thallium, chromium, and tellurium, representing a ternary metal system with potential semiconductor or semimetal characteristics. This material exists primarily in research and materials science contexts rather than established industrial production, studied for its electronic structure and potential applications in thermoelectric or optoelectronic devices where unconventional band structures are advantageous. Engineers considering this compound should recognize it as an exploratory material whose viability depends on synthesis scalability, thermal stability, and performance validation against conventional alternatives in niche electronic applications.
